Vieilles Vignes Gevrey-Chambertin Pinot Noir 2016

I heard a rumor that there’s a competition between DRC and Jean-Michel Guillon when it comes to the amount of new French oak used. While I can’t substantiate that, I can confirm that the oak used for this bottle smells expensive and it certainly seems to work in Guillon’s favor because this is a really tasty treat. The 2016 Gevrey-Chambertin “VV” pours a deep ruby with a transparent core; medium viscosity with light staining of the tears. On the nose, the wine is developing with notes of ripe and tart red fruits: Bing cherry, strawberry, raspberry, pomegranate, porcini, dry forest floor, and beautiful balance of cool and warm spices. On the palate, the wine is dry with medium+ tannin and medium+ acid. Confirming the notes from the nose. The finish is medium+ and absolutely delicious. I tend to be fearful of liberal use of oak but in the end, I try not to judge if the wine is in balance and in this case, it most certainly is. Drink now through 2036+. — a year ago

Christophe Mignon

Adn de Meunieur Brut Nature Champagne Pinot Meunier Rosé

Just stop and look at this thing. Look how gorgeous it is. It’s so pretty I almost don’t want to drink it. Almost. Beautiful effervescence and an instant burst of fresh fruit aromas. Strawberries and cream with raspberry jam. Lychee and dried herbs, mild spice and a fair bit of kumquat for good measure.

One of the Masters of Meunier and it shows. It always shows. Brilliant acidity though understated compared to his wines with lower dosages. 100% Pinot Meunier from Festigny and full of unique personality and character. 50/50 from the 2017 and 2018 vintages, this is youthful and fresh with lively minerality. Very lean and mean while still remaining generous.

On the palate, this distinguishes itself from other rosé bubbles. The antithesis of a lifeless, limp, and limpid wine. Thrilling in the mouth, the red fruits announce their presence. Red cherries and orange slices. A rumor of smoke and the whisper of tobacco. A long, magnanimous finish that truly leaves you wanting. I’ll drink another bottle just because.
